Milwaukee protesters blast Israeli killings on Freedom Flotilla

Milwaukee, WI - 75 people rallied outside the Federal Building here June 1, condemning Israel's deadly attack on the Freedom Flotilla.

The flotilla of more than 600 people was headed to occupied Gaza to deliver food and humanitarian aid when Israeli forces attacked the boats in international waters, killing between 10-20 activists.

Milwaukee's Arab community, Students for a Democratic Society and anti-war activists organized the emergency rally to condemn the Israeli attacks and to honor the courageous activists who gave their lives to break the U.S.-backed blockade on Gaza.

Another demonstration is planned for June 4 at 2:30 p.m. outside the federal building on 3rd and Wisconsin Avenue.
